1972 Holden Torana vs. 2007 Volkswagen Polo

To start off, 2007 Volkswagen Polo is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Holden Torana.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Holden Torana would be higher. At 1,599 cc (4 cylinders), 1972 Holden Torana is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1972 Holden Torana (79 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 5 more horse power than 2007 Volkswagen Polo. (74 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1972 Holden Torana should accelerate faster than 2007 Volkswagen Polo.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Volkswagen Polo weights approximately 160 kg more than 1972 Holden Torana.

Because 1972 Holden Torana is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1972 Holden Torana.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2007 Volkswagen Polo,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2007 Volkswagen Polo (195 Nm @ 2200 RPM) has 64 more torque (in Nm) than 1972 Holden Torana. (131 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 2007 Volkswagen Polo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1972 Holden Torana.

Compare all specifications:

1972 Holden Torana 2007 Volkswagen Polo
Make Holden Volkswagen
Model Torana Polo
Year Released 1972 2007
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1599 cc 1422 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 3 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 79 HP 74 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 131 Nm 195 Nm
Torque RPM 3200 RPM 2200 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Vehicle Weight 930 kg 1090 kg
Vehicle Length 4130 mm 3900 mm
Vehicle Width 1610 mm 1660 mm
Vehicle Height 1360 mm 1470 mm
Wheelbase Size 2440 mm 2470 mm
